Hello everyone and welcome back to the Farming for Passive Income show where we strive to educate the agricultural community on how to create alternative income streams and diversification through commercial real estate private equity.

Today's guest is Rob Bergeron, a problem solver specializing in helping out-of-state investors invest in Kentucky. His seed is now an abundant tree where Rob reaps its fruits through investing in multiple Airbnbs and properties. He also owns The Louisville Network, which helps clients unload their assignable contracts and source them. Still, with all the success, Rob prefers a cheap and comfortable life and just focuses on empowering himself.
